Commit graph

636 commits

Author SHA1 Message Date
pancakes
0951728f0a
[frontend/components] Add menu and actions to emoji management entries 2025-02-06 16:13:34 +01:00
pancakes
a9378fbdae
[frontend/pages] Move emoji entry into a component 2025-02-06 16:13:34 +01:00
pancakes
fdca264241
[frontend/pages] Add page for managing local and remote custom emojis 2025-02-06 16:13:34 +01:00
pancakes
9abee2955e
[frontend/pages] Add mod dashboard skeleton 2025-02-06 16:13:34 +01:00
pancakes
2d42ab251c
[frontend] Add moderator role to CustomAuthStateProvider 2025-02-06 16:13:33 +01:00
pancakes
685cb7d0b9
[frontend/components] Add mobile styling to menu and emoji picker 2025-02-06 13:54:22 +01:00
pancakes
78078cac9b
[frontend/components] Fix Menu positioning inside Compose 2025-02-06 13:25:39 +01:00
pancakes
69435bfab3
[frontend/components] Use global dialogs for compose attachments 2025-02-06 13:25:39 +01:00
pancakes
5b871ea13f
[frontend/components] Add attachment view to compose 2025-02-06 13:25:38 +01:00
pancakes
c095c9bcdc
[frontend/pages] Switch from pancakes:Pronouns (V1) to pancakes:pronouns (V2) 2025-02-05 18:10:41 +01:00
pancakes
a27280885c
[frontend/components] Add pronouns to profile badges and fields 2025-02-05 18:09:59 +01:00
pancakes
a506854ba4
[frontend/pages] Add pronouns setting to profile settings 2025-02-05 18:09:59 +01:00
pancakes
f270b90fe9
[frontend/components] Display a spinner while dialogs perform their actions 2025-02-05 18:07:04 +01:00
pancakes
69db0cfe99
[frontend/components] Set cursor pointer for non-image sensitive media 2025-02-05 18:04:30 +01:00
pancakes
fb8be046e8
[frontend/components] Use object-fit cover for blurred image attachments 2025-02-05 18:04:29 +01:00
pancakes
81fc32cfe1
[frontend/components] Use a placeholder element for "blurred" sensitive media 2025-02-05 18:04:29 +01:00
pancakes
0e4fc7e3bb
[frontend/pages] Use consistent icon for uploading 2025-02-05 18:03:27 +01:00
pancakes
957e84eab7
[frontend/components] Use correct callback for RenameFolder 2025-02-05 18:03:27 +01:00
pancakes
b5788ccaf4
[frontend/pages] Use global dialogs for drive folder actions 2025-02-05 18:03:27 +01:00
pancakes
5a8973b4a4
[frontend/components] Use global dialogs for drive entry actions 2025-02-05 18:03:26 +01:00
pancakes
d8192bb37d
[frontend/components] Update menu position calculation and fix DriveEntry styling 2025-02-05 18:03:26 +01:00
pancakes
637e17be14
[frontend/components] Add move folder/file button 2025-02-05 18:03:26 +01:00
pancakes
d6329b7783
[frontend/pages] Add uploaded files to top of file list 2025-02-05 18:03:25 +01:00
pancakes
da6d080fa2
[backend/api] Use FromHybrid instead of query for UpdateFolder 2025-02-05 18:03:25 +01:00
pancakes
d3ee46634a
[frontend/components] Label files that are the user's avatar or banner 2025-02-05 18:03:25 +01:00
pancakes
877d195fd7
[frontend/components] Show an alert instead of crashing if renaming causes a conflict 2025-02-05 18:03:25 +01:00
pancakes
1ee73e3648
[frontend/components] Don't show null if setting alt text on a file with no alt text 2025-02-05 18:03:25 +01:00
pancakes
d99e354651
[frontend/pages] Add button to create drive folder 2025-02-05 18:03:25 +01:00
pancakes
4d55bd56ac
[frontend/pages] Add button to delete folder if it is empty 2025-02-05 18:03:24 +01:00
pancakes
c973db1c65
[frontend/components] Display alt text when hovering file alt text label 2025-02-05 18:03:24 +01:00
pancakes
f59bb86e24
[frontend/components] Move non-destructive drive file actions above destructive ones 2025-02-05 18:03:24 +01:00
pancakes
85ba75e608
[frontend/components] Add drive folder menu 2025-02-05 18:03:24 +01:00
pancakes
f8c36f1097
[frontend/components] Add drive file menu 2025-02-05 18:03:24 +01:00
pancakes
0dfe788f7f
[backend/pages] Allow uploading files to the selected folder instead of just the root folder 2025-02-05 18:03:24 +01:00
pancakes
673e5c88bc
[frontend/pages] Add drive file upload 2025-02-05 18:03:23 +01:00
pancakes
afb766f51c
[frontend] Add action buttons styling to top bar 2025-02-05 18:03:23 +01:00
pancakes
ff3817efb7
[frontend/components] Fix drive entry hover appearance 2025-02-05 18:03:23 +01:00
pancakes
1af0231126
[frontend] Add folder navigation 2025-02-05 18:03:23 +01:00
pancakes
793efd9ab6
[frontend] Move drive entries into DriveEntry component 2025-02-05 18:03:23 +01:00
pancakes
0947fd4ac8
[frontend/pages] Add labels to drive files 2025-02-05 18:03:23 +01:00
pancakes
2f18a3e75c
[frontend/pages] Improve state management, use authorization and include alt text 2025-02-05 18:03:23 +01:00
pancakes
f3fe34e051
[frontend/pages] Simple display of drive folder contents 2025-02-05 18:03:23 +01:00
pancakes
e3608a2bf9
[frontend/pages] Add page boilerplate for drive management 2025-02-05 18:03:22 +01:00
Lilian
cca978a400
[frontend/core] Remove deprecated MessageService 2025-02-04 20:12:49 +01:00
Lilian
e1e78a1052
[frontend/components] Fix new descendants not showing up in single note view. 2025-02-04 20:12:49 +01:00
pancakes
72a6d83351
[frontend/pages] Add refetch user action to profile page 2025-02-04 13:39:04 +01:00
pancakes
fc07f55fe3
[frontend/components] Fix spacing of verified fields 2025-02-04 13:02:43 +01:00
Lilian
75f14d0302
[frontend/components] Improve streaming status indicator 2025-02-02 22:28:05 +01:00
Lilian
ed627474a3
[frontend] Unbreak gesture based navigation 2025-02-02 15:06:48 +01:00
Lilian
9e43594019
[frontend] Improve overscroll behavior 2025-02-02 14:23:15 +01:00